Weather in Cartagena in February
Cartagena, Spain averages a high of 16.1°C (61°F) and low of 10°C (50°F) in February, with 3 rain days and 9.5 hours of daily sunshine. Travel score: 80.7/100 (Excellent). The best time to visit Cartagena is July.

How much does it rain in Cartagena in February?
Cartagena receives an average of 16.1mm of rainfall across 3 rainy days in February. The annual total is 267mm.
